Since there is no such drug as "Metamin", I suppose you mean Metmin. If so, please read on. There are no contraindications to use saline in the form of inhalation during therapy with the nasal drug Metmin. Salt in a concentration of 0.9% only cleanses and moisturizes the mucous membranes and should not interact with other drugs. Nevertheless, I suggest that you keep the right order and spacing. Inhalation with salt is best done first or during the day. I would suggest using Metmin as a second product or applying it at a different time.
